Benefits of a reduced carbohydrate diet

A low carb eating plan is a dietary approach that limits the consumption of carbohydrates, such as those found in grains, fruits, starchy vegetables, and sugary foods and beverages. Instead, it emphasizes the intake of protein, healthy fats, and non-starchy vegetables.

There are several benefits associated with adhering to a low carb diet:

  • Weight loss: One of the main reasons people adopt a reduced carbohydrate eating plan is for weight loss. By reducing carb consumption, the body is prompted to use stored fat for fuel, leading to successful weight loss.
  • Blood sugar control: Low carb diets can help regulate blood sugar levels, making them particularly beneficial for individuals with diabetes or insulin resistance.
  • Improved heart health: Low carb diets often promote healthier cholesterol and triglyceride levels, decreasing the risk of heart disease.
  • Increased satiety: Meals rich in protein and healthy fats tend to be more filling, which can help reduce cravings and overall calorie consumption.
